Is Brightness Always Better? Think Again
Everyone chases the highest lumen ratings for screens and lights, believing more brightness equals better image quality. However, overshooting brightness can lead to issues like glare, reduced contrast, and loss of detail in highlights. For instance, selecting a projector with extreme lumens might seem advantageous, but it can wash out image nuances, especially in darker scenes. According to a study by industry experts, tuning brightness levels to match your environment and content type yields much better image fidelity than raw lumen numbers.

Tools That Keep My Kit Running Smoothly
Consistent performance of projection screens, lenses, and lighting gear is vital for any serious filmmaker pushing into 16K territory. Over years of hands-on experience, I’ve curated a set of tools and routines that ensure my equipment remains reliable under demanding conditions. For example, I rely heavily on dedicated maintenance kits from brands like iFixit, which include precision screwdrivers, lens cleaning solutions, microfiber cloths, and compressed air cans. Regular cleaning prevents dust buildup that can cause flare and ghosting, especially in sensitive cine lenses. Additionally, I use sensor wipes approved for delicate electronic components, ensuring my camera sensors stay dirt-free without risking damage.
Time-saving software tools also make a huge difference. I swear by software like DaVinci Resolve Studio for color calibration, which allows me to regularly verify the accuracy of my projectors and screens. This calibration ensures consistent color reproduction—crucial when working with ultra-high resolutions where even minor discrepancies are glaring. For more precise alignment, I employ a test pattern generator from Murideo, which helps me consistently check the color and brightness uniformity across my projection setup. Being proactive with maintenance and calibration avoids costly re-shoots and post-production fixes.
What I really recommend is creating a maintenance schedule that includes weekly cleaning sessions, monthly calibration checks, and annual hardware inspections. Document everything — from lens cleanliness to projector lumen output levels — so you can track performance over time. This habit pays off by catching issues before they become critical problems during principal shooting or screening.

Now, a crucial question: How do I maintain my projection system’s brightness and contrast as the equipment ages? Regularly scheduled recalibration, using reference test images and professional tools like colorimeters, is key. For example, my team performs quarterly lumen output measurements and adjusts focus and contrast accordingly, extending the lifespan and maintaining image fidelity.
